SJU holds workshop on advanced XRD analysis in scientific research

Dr Debarun Dhar Purkayastha speaking at the workshop on “Advanced XRD Analysis in Scientific Research” on August 20.

CHÜMOUKEDIMA, AUGUST 22 (MExN): The Department of Physics, St Joseph University (SJU), Chümoukedima, organised a one-day workshop on “Advanced XRD Analysis in Scientific Research” on August 20 at the University Seminar Hall. 

The workshop was led by Dr Debarun Dhar Purkayastha, an expert in the field, who delivered sessions on the principles, techniques and applications of X-ray diffraction (XRD) analysis in modern scientific research. He encouraged students to pursue their research aspirations and elaborated on concepts including Debye Scherrer, Williamson-Hall Plot and crystallinity determination from XRD data using Origin software.

Participants included Physics PG 1st and 3rd semester, UG 5th semester students, Chemistry PG 3rd semester students, faculty members and research scholars from both Physics and Chemistry departments, as well as students from Kohima Science College.

The programme began with an invocation prayer by Jonglio N, Assistant Professor, Department of Physics, followed by a welcome address from Dr Sandeepan Borah, Assistant Professor, Department of Physics. The event concluded with a vote of thanks by Aleminla, Assistant Professor, Department of Physics, and a closing prayer by Kezia H Roy (B.Sc 5th Semester).
